Anuncio: XIV UNIVERSEUM Network Meeting, 6-8 June 2013, Valencia

XIV UNIVERSEUM Network Meeting
University heritage today: Beyond public engagement?
6–8 June 2013
University of Valencia, Spain


The European Academic Heritage Network UNIVERSEUM announces its 14th annual meeting. UNIVERSEUM invites submissions of papers on academic heritage in its
broadest sense, tangible and intangible, namely the preservation, study, access and promotion of university collections, museums, archives, libraries, botanical
gardens, astronomical observatories, and university buildings of historical, artistic and scientific significance. The theme of the conference is ‘University heritage today:
Beyond public engagement?’, though papers on other topics are welcomed too. Post-graduate students are especially encouraged to attend.

University heritage today: Beyond public engagement?

The creation, promotion and dissemination of knowledge in the arts, sciences and humanities are the ultimate goal of universities. No doubt, university
heritage — in all its forms — exists to be accessible to diverse audiences both at local level and also to the broader scientific community and the general public. However, the complexity
of university heritage encompasses a diversity of issues that rests beyond the public sphere. Twenty years ago, when the university heritage movement began, there
was a sense of emergency, as many collections were abandoned and at risk. What are the main concerns today? Does that sense of emergency still persist? What are the
issues that should be addressed in a Europe that is going through major social, political and cultural debates and in a university that is also changing? In this conference, we
welcome experiences, case-studies and in-depth papers that help us identify more precisely the nature and specificity of these issues and concerns.
